Reliable cutting performance for stainless steels
The AH6225 grade is a PVD-coated cemented carbide designed as a universal solution for stainless steels, delivering a balance between edge sharpness and toughness. The coated microstructure reduces adhesion tendencies common when machining corrosion-resistant alloys, which helps maintain cutting-edge integrity under varying cutting conditions. Conformity to ISO geometry ensures predictable fitment and interchangeability with standard toolholders, simplifying inventory and reducing set-up time. Improved chip control and stable seating for productive turning
A double-sided chipbreaker combined with a cylindrical hole and standard fixing format enhances chip control and improves clamping stability in the toolholder. The rhombic plate form with an 80° included angle and a 0° clearance specification yields robust engagement during facing and external turning, while the 0.8 mm nose radius enables a reliable compromise between surface quality and material removal rate. These geometric choices contribute to lower vibration, reduced tool wear and longer useful life, translating into measurable productivity gains on the shop floor.

Facts
- ISO designation: 120408
- Plate size: 12 mm
- Plate thickness: 4.76 mm
- Angle: 80°
- Clearance angle: 0°
- Nose radius: 0.8 mm
Special features
- Grade: AH6225 (PVD-coated)
- Plate shape: rhombic
- Hole: with cylindrical hole
- Chipbreaker: double-sided
- Application: Turning
- Compatibility determined by form, clearance, tolerance, fixing, size and thickness
FAQ
Which materials is this insert best suited for?
The AH6225 grade is intended as a universal solution for machining stainless steels; the CNMG 120408 AH6225 Tungaloy turning insert (SKU 6946856-Tungaloy) performs well under medium cutting conditions and variable material batches.
Can the insert be indexed to use both edges?
Yes, the insert features a double-sided chipbreaker design that allows indexing to a fresh cutting edge, extending the effective service life of the insert.
How does the geometry affect holder compatibility?
Compatibility depends on plate form, clearance angle, tolerance class, fixing style, size and thickness; the ISO CNMG120408 designation streamlines matching to standard ISO holders and clamping systems.
What surface finish and applications are recommended with a 0.8 mm nose radius?
A 0.8 mm radius offers a balance between finish and material removal rate, suitable for medium turning where modest surface quality and stable cutting are required.
Is the coating beneficial for wear resistance?
The PVD coating on the AH6225 grade increases wear resistance and reduces built-up edge formation when machining stainless steels, resulting in more consistent tool life and process reliability.
